The Samurai of Japan

As a child, I was fascinated by the stories of the samurai warriors of Japan. These fearsome warriors were known for their incredible fighting skills and their unwavering loyalty to their lords. They trained for years in the art of swordsmanship and other martial arts, and they were taught to value honor and duty above all else.

One of the most famous samurai warriors was Miyamoto Musashi, who lived in the 17th century. Musashi was a skilled swordsman who fought in many duels and battles, and he eventually became known as the greatest swordsman in Japan. He wrote a book called "The Book of Five Rings," which is still studied by martial artists today.

The Spartans of Ancient Greece

The Spartans were a group of elite warriors who lived in ancient Greece. They were known for their physical prowess and their unwavering discipline. They trained for years in the art of combat, and they were taught to value bravery and loyalty above all else.

One of the most famous Spartan warriors was King Leonidas, who led 300 Spartans into battle against the Persians at the Battle of Thermopylae in 480 BC. Although the Spartans were vastly outnumbered, they fought bravely and held off the Persian army for three days before they were finally defeated.
